Any opinions on the 2.3 ltr 150mj on a Swift Kon Tiki tag axle? ours is just managing to get to 15mpg with no pulling power.
I has a 2.3 130bhp one on my 3500kg Mh and it pulled very well for its power / weight ratio. I got a return of approx 27mpg averaged over the 18,000 miles I had it. What is the MGW of the Kon Tiki?
In any event I think that as you report it "has no pulling power and only doing 15mpg" that there is something wrong that needs investigation.
We have a tag axle burstner 748 2004 on the 2.8jtd and get 21 mpg. To give it pulling power we had to chip it and lower the 5th gear. Together it made the van 100% better.
